What you'll do:
As a Senior Accounting Manager based in Mandaluyong, you will play an integral role in guiding the accounting function within the organisation.
- Supervise the accounting staff responsible for financial reporting, accounts payable, payroll processing, and budget preparation to ensure all tasks are completed accurately and efficiently.
- Establish robust internal controls and guidelines governing all accounting transactions as well as budget preparation processes to safeguard organisational assets.
- Oversee the timely preparation of business activity reports, financial forecasts, and fund requests to support informed decision-making across departments.
- File quarterly and annual corporate tax returns in accordance with applicable regulations to maintain full compliance with government requirements.
- Audit accounts regularly to ensure adherence to government regulations; coordinate with external auditors during annual audits by providing necessary documentation.
- Present thoughtful recommendations to management regarding both short- and long-term financial objectives and policies based on thorough analysis.
What you bring:
The ideal candidate for the Senior Accounting Manager position brings proven experience leading diverse teams within fast-evolving environments.
- Certified Public Accountant qualification is required to demonstrate your technical proficiency in accounting principles and practices.
- A minimum of five years’ experience as a Senior Accounting Manager or equivalent role is essential; candidates with ten to fifteen years’ experience as a Regional Controller are also encouraged to apply.
- Advanced computer literacy including expert use of MS Office applications, accounting software (preferably Netsuite Oracle), and database management systems is highly valued.
- Comprehensive understanding of gener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P) along with up-to-date knowledge of relevant government regulations is crucial for success in this role.
